Object history |
between 9 December 1929 and 20 December 1929 date QS:P,+1929-12-00T00:00:00Z/10,P1319,+1929-12-09T00:00:00Z/11,P1326,+1929-12-20T00:00:00Z/11 : sale of the collection of Max Bondi at Galleria Lurati, Milan, lot no. 59by January 1936: K. Postma, Carlton Hotel, Amsterdam January 1936: purchased by Kunsthandel P. de Boer, Amsterdam December 1936: purchased by J.B. Neumann Gallery, New York |
|||||||||||||||||||||||||||
Exhibition history |
Jeroen Bosch, Noord-Nederlandsche primitieven, Museum Boymans, Rotterdam, 10 July 1936–15 October 1936, cat. no. 49. The Worcester-Philadelphia exhibition of Flemish Painting, Worcester Art Museum, Worcester, 23 February 1939–12 March 1939, cat. no. 40. Masterpiece of the Month, Art Institute of Chicago, Chicago, November 1942. Landscape. An exhibition of paintings, Brooklyn Museum, Category:New York, 8 November 1945–1 January 1946, cat. no. 13. Holbein and his contemporaries. A loan exhibition of painting in France, the Netherlands, Germany and England, John Herron Art Museum, Indianapolis, 22 October 1950–24 December 1950, cat. no. 10. |
